Garmin Oregon 2.93 Beta Available
Garmin has made a new beta software available for the Oregon. Garmin’s web site lists the following improvements in beta 2.93 (GPS 2.70):
- Improved GPS reception
- Improved connection reliability with Spanner
- Fixed GB Discoverer map not displaying while zooming (introduced in 2.86 beta)
- Fixed roads not showing on maps with satellite imagery (introduced in 2.86 beta)
- Fixed map with no DEM data drawing with a gray background (introduced in 2.86 beta)
I have loaded the software, verified that the upgrade works properly and that the unit can lock and navigate after the upgrade. The GPS software version has changed so it seems like Garmin is still trying to tune GPS performance after the issues with the 2.86 beta. Improved reception:
I am in my shack, in the basement of my house facing a concrete block wall, and 8 feet + of dirt and lawn, in a place where my 60CSx never had acquisition, nor my Oregon, under 2.86beta, and now, my Oregon 400i has had a lock for the last two hours since I’ve updated to 2.93beta. So I’d definitely say there is an improvement here… The 60CSx, which I turned on, has no lock!
